三相切向结构永磁电动机电感参数解析计算 被引量:4

A New Analytical Method of Calculating Inductance Parameter of a Three Phase PM Propulsion Motor with Tangential Magnet Structure

摘要 提出一种基于基本气隙磁场计算凸极同步电动机电感参数的解析计算法,该方法比使用传统气隙磁导法更方便。在介绍凸极同步电机基本气隙磁场概念及基本气隙磁密的求取的基础上,以一台三相7.5 kW切向式永磁推进电动机为算例,给出了基于基本气隙磁场的永磁电动机电感参数解析计算步骤,推导了电感参数解析计算公式。利用解析计算的参数进行性能仿真与试验所测的结果较好吻合,验证了该方法的有效性和准确性。 A new analytical method was used to calculate PM motor inductance parameter. It is more convenient than conventional method which uses air gap magnetic permeance. A three phase 7.5 kW PM propulsion motor with tangential magnet structure was taken as an example, following the introduction of the concept of basic air gap magnet field of salient pole synchronous machines and how to calculate its magnetic flux density. The analytical calculation procedure of the proposed method was given and the analytical calculation formula was deduced. Simulation and experimental results are in agreement,verifying the validity and accuracy of the method.
